The Region of Emilia-Romagna and the Universities of Modena & Reggio Emilia, Bologna, Ferrara, and Parma welcome you to Tecnostoria, part of a larger project Terra di Motori (World of Motoring). Terra di Motori is an Inter-Regional Project sponsored by the Ministry of Productive Activities of Italy, and led by the Region of Emilia- Romagna.
Emilia-Romagna is a 'land of engines and vehicles', some of the most beautiful and famous vintage motorcars and motorcycles in the world, road and racing, were created here.
Many important chapters in the history of the development of the motorcar and the motorcycle were written here, and the contribution to the history and development continues even now.
Tecnostoria has been established to conserve the treasure of technological and cultural knowledge, and memories, of the relevant companies and people involved in the development of important motorcars and motorcycles of the region. Tecnostoria is a tribute to the men and women of this region who conceived, designed, and developed motorcars and motorcycles in the last century, so that their names and contributions to the world history of the development of engines and vehicles is not lost or forgotten.
Tecnostoria contains documents, literature references, and personal accounts on the history and development of engines and vehicles. The material (drawings, photographs, interviews etc.) accessible in the collection is original and unpublished.
